Taxes

Important Tax Filing Information:

All international students who were living in the U.S. during 2025 must submit their taxes to the IRS by April 15, 2026.


 

International Student Tax Filing

To prepare your tax return, you may use Sprintax, software designed for nonresident filers, or work with a CPA who specializes in nonresident taxes.

Please note that UCM does not currently offer free tax preparation codes to students.

 


 

Tax Filing Considerations:

  •         No Earned Income in 2025?

        You must file with the IRS before the deadline (April 15, 2026). This applies even if you didn't earn income in the U.S. during the year.

  •         Received Taxable Scholarships?

        If you received a taxable scholarship or stipend (e.g., a housing allowance), you will need to file a form, which UCM will provide.

  •         Educational Credits ():

        This form is only for U.S. nationals and residents.

        If you are not a U.S. national or resident, you do not need this form for tax filing.

 

Sprintax or a CPA who specializes in nonresident taxes can help you determine your U.S. residency status. If you are identified as a U.S. resident, please contact Student Financial Services for the 1098-T form.
